As the Across the Great Divide tour crosses into the last weekend of the APEC summit Acer Arena has released information for people heading to the venue at this time AND the promoters announce previously unreleased tickets to go on sale. Across the Great Divide ticket holders who are traveling by train to Acer Arena, Sydney Olympic Park from Friday 7 September to Sunday 9 September, should be aware of the following alterations to CityRail services: From Friday 7 September to Sunday 9 September 2007, Circular Quay, St James and Museum stations will be closed during this period. Central, Town Hall, Martin Place and Wynyard stations will operate as normal. Trains that would normally operate via Circular Quay will either terminate at Central or operate via Town Hall to the North Shore Line. Olympic Park services will NOT be affected. Six services per hour will operate between Lidcombe and Olympic Park stations from 7:00am to 12:30am each day.
